The crystal structure of hemagglutinin from A/Hong Kong/125/2017 H7N9 influenza virus
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| APS BEAMLINE 22-ID |
Synchrotron site | APS |
Beamline | 22-ID |
Temperature [K] | 100 |
Detector technology | CCD |
Collection date | 2017-06-08 |
Detector | MARMOSAIC 300 mm CCD |
Wavelength(s) | 1.0 |
Spacegroup name | C 1 2 1 |
Unit cell lengths | 202.642, 116.891, 119.628 |
Unit cell angles | 90.00, 124.16, 90.00 |
Refinement procedure
Resolution | 39.154 - 2.950 |
R-factor | 0.2366 |
Rwork | 0.234 |
R-free | 0.27870 |
Structure solution method | MOLECULAR REPLACEMENT |
Starting model (for MR) | 4ln6 |
RMSD bond length | 0.008 |
RMSD bond angle | 1.334 |
Data reduction software | HKL-2000 |
Data scaling software | HKL-2000 |
Phasing software | PHASER |
Refinement software | PHENIX ((dev_2733: ???)) |
Data quality characteristics
Overall | Outer shell | |
Low resolution limit [Å] | 50.000 | 3.060 |
High resolution limit [Å] | 2.950 | 2.950 |
Number of reflections | 48207 | |
<I/σ(I)> | 18.39 | |
Completeness [%] | 98.9 | |
Redundancy | 3.7 |
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| MICROBATCH | 293 | 0.2M Magnesium Acetate, 20% PEG 3350 |
